Analyze the theoretical framework for implementing smart city technologies, including Internet of Things (IoT) sensors, data analytics, and machine learning algorithms, to optimize urban planning, resource management, and infrastructure maintenance. Evaluate the potential benefits and challenges associated with the widespread adoption of smart city initiatives in terms of sustainability, privacy concerns, and social equity.